Yalla Group Limited, together with its subsidiaries, operates a social networking and gaming platform in the Middle East and North Africa region. It offers mobile applications, including Yalla, a voice-centric group chat platform; and Yalla Ludo, a casual gaming application. The company’s platform provides group chatting and games services; and consume virtual currencies to purchase virtual items, as well as provides upgrade services. It has operations in United Arab Emirates, Mainland China, Hongkong, Cayman Islands, Saudia Arabia, and Singapore countries. The company was formerly known as FYXTech Corporation. Yalla Group Limited was founded in 2016 and is headquartered in Dubai, the United Arab Emirates.

Narrative Update Jun 04

YALA: Expanded Share Repurchases Will Support Future Upside Potential

Analysts have trimmed their price target on Yalla Group from $10.30 to $9.90, reflecting updated views on discount rates, revenue growth, profit margins, and expected future P/E levels. What's in the News Yalla Group has active share repurchase activity under the buyback announced on May 21, 2021, with 1,460,989 shares, or 0.96%, bought back for US$9.7 million between January 1, 2026 and March 31, 2026, bringing total repurchases under this program to 17,143,162 shares, or 11.22%, for US$115.72 million.
Narrative Update May 21

YALA: Share Repurchases Will Support Measured Long Term Returns

Analysts have trimmed their price target for Yalla Group to $6.90 from $7.60, citing updated assumptions for discount rate, revenue growth, profit margin and future P/E that collectively point to a more conservative fair value view. What's in the News Yalla Group issued earnings guidance for the first quarter of 2026, expecting revenues between US$75.0 million and US$82.0 million, with management noting the impact of Ramadan and that the outlook is based on current conditions and preliminary estimates (company guidance).
